Output 501993bb647dc98d03ff08c7f7be19e6aa4700347432f0921ed5c60abca53c19:88

value
100123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b8760ec943264276230b0fd6100b0df3cf7cc10 OP_EQUAL
address
32jyXvadjXn446EYCajBfRBJKzVxPsXtwV
transaction
501993bb647dc98d03ff08c7f7be19e6aa4700347432f0921ed5c60abca53c19
confirmations
32720
spent
true